Abstract
The purpose of this Act is to prescribe matters necessary for the duties, and democratic and efficient operation, of the coast guard for the protection of the sovereign power over the sea and for the establishment of maritime safety and public security.
The duties of the coast guard shall include: (1) duties related to search, rescue, coastal safety management, ship traffic control, escort, guard, and anti-terrorism in the sea; (2) duties related to the prevention, suppression and investigation of ocean-related crimes, and the collection, compilation and distribution of public security information to secure public peace and to maintain order in the sea; (3) duties related to the prevention of marine pollution and precautionary activities against marine pollution; etc.
